System Requirements
StuffIt Expander 12 requires Mac OS X 10.4 or later. We recommend
that you keep your version of Mac OS X current by installing all the
latest software updates made available from Apple. Stuffit 12.0.1
includes a number of performance and stability enhancements and
addresses several Leopard compatibility issues.
Installing StuffIt Expander 12
StuffIt Expander 12 uses a “Drag and Drop” installation method. To
install StuffIt Expander simply drag and drop the StuffIt Expander
application icon from the mounted disk image to your Applications
folder. StuffIt Expander uses an internal version of the StuffIt
Engine, so installing StuffIt Expander 12 will not effect older
versions of StuffIt or any other applications that use the StuffIt
Engine.
Changes in 12.0.2
Added Simplified Chinese localization.
Changes in 12.0.1
Fixed an issue where StuffIt Expander wouldn't auto-quit after
finishing an expansion operation when using the "Watch Folder" feature.
Fixed an issue that prevented expansion of Compact Pro archives that
contained a comment.
Fixed an issue that prevented complete expansion of some older
StuffIt 5 archives.
Fixed an issue that prevented expansion of some older self-extracting
Zip archives (.exe).
Troubleshooting Tips:
If you are upgrading from a previous version:
The "Drag and Drop" installation method will not remove any older
versions of StuffIt. Please delete any older versions of StuffIt
applications manually.
If you have difficulties with any StuffIt 12 applications. Try
deleting any older StuffIt preference files from the /Library/
Preferences directory and your user's ~/Library/Preference directory.
StuffIt plist files are typically named com.stuffit.xxxxxxxx.plist
where xxxxxxxx is the name of the application that uses the
preference file.
